This is the final monograph to five year's work and exploration, a period defined by the artist and poet as "Design Painting Poetry". The odyssey of self-sought creativity is a remarkable one and unique to everyone individually. Often the inspiration we receive is a fresh lift in Spring, or deepening contour in Winter, a widening expanse in Summer and a joyful scurry in Autumn. We are bound by our seasons, our era, and what twinkles inside: our inner mettle. The author speaks dispassionately about how our inner mettle can help us discover our inner sun and to grasp the nettles of our lifetime, when we realise that our own creativity is a very special gift with which to embrace the world and leave a sheen of our passing. There is a rushing foray into older economics research from a bygone era of war and intrigue to highlight that whoever we are and however we adapt to the currents of our time, our own confluence of streams in perception is a uniquely wondrous vitality to all that can befall us.
Creativity rhyme became a sign of flowing in time with all our own heart's design.
